1. Summary

Ambroxol hydrochloride is a mucolytic/secretolytic agent used to reduce the viscosity of abnormally thick respiratory secretions and facilitate mucociliary clearance and expectoration.

It is pharmacologically related to bromhexine and is an active metabolite of bromhexine. Its principal respiratory actions include modification of mucus characteristics, improvement of mucociliary transport, and stimulation of pulmonary surfactant secretion.

The historical GSK leaflet supplied with this request describes four oral formulations marketed in Egypt: 30-mg tablets, 75-mg sustained-release capsules, 7.5 mg/mL oral drops, and 15 mg/5 mL syrup. The same four product presentations are still listed in recent Egyptian market sources as products manufactured by GlaxoSmithKline.

Ambroxol is generally well tolerated. However, an important safety update that was absent from the old leaflet is the recognition of a small risk of severe hypersensitivity reactions and severe cutaneous adverse reactions (SCARs), including erythema multiforme, Stevens–Johnson syndrome/toxic epidermal necrolysis, and acute generalized exanthematous pustulosis. Progressive rash or mucosal lesions require immediate discontinuation and medical assessment.

7. Mechanism of Action

Ambroxol has several complementary actions:

7.1 Mucolytic/secretolytic action

It modifies abnormal respiratory mucus, reducing its viscosity and facilitating its clearance.

7.2 Improvement of mucociliary clearance

Ambroxol improves transport of respiratory secretions by enhancing the effectiveness of the mucociliary system. This facilitates movement of mucus toward the upper airways where it can be expectorated.

7.3 Stimulation of pulmonary surfactant

Ambroxol promotes pulmonary surfactant secretion, particularly from type II pneumocytes. Increased surfactant may help reduce adhesion of mucus to the respiratory epithelium and support airway secretion clearance.

7.4 Local anaesthetic activity

Ambroxol also has local anaesthetic properties related to blockade of neuronal sodium channels. This property is particularly relevant to ambroxol preparations formulated for sore-throat relief, although it is not the principal reason for using the oral respiratory formulations covered here.

7.5 Anti-inflammatory and antioxidant effects

Anti-inflammatory and antioxidant activities have been demonstrated experimentally and may contribute to the pharmacological profile of ambroxol, but these mechanisms should not be interpreted as establishing ambroxol as an anti-inflammatory disease-modifying treatment for asthma, COPD, or infection.


8. Spectrum of Activity

Not applicable.

Ambroxol is not an antimicrobial drug and has no antibacterial, antiviral, antifungal, or antiparasitic spectrum.

Its therapeutic effect is principally mucolytic/secretolytic and mucociliary, rather than antimicrobial.


9. Pharmacokinetics

Absorption

After oral administration, ambroxol is rapidly absorbed.

Reported oral bioavailability for immediate-release preparations is approximately 79%. Slow-release formulations have a prolonged absorption profile. Peak plasma concentrations are generally reached within approximately 1–2.5 hours with immediate-release formulations, while sustained-release products produce a later peak.

Distribution

Ambroxol is extensively distributed into tissues, with particularly high concentrations in the lungs, which is pharmacologically relevant to its respiratory action.

Plasma protein binding is approximately 90%, and the reported apparent volume of distribution is approximately 552 L.

Metabolism

Ambroxol undergoes substantial hepatic metabolism.

Cytochrome CYP3A4 is involved in its metabolism, including formation of dibromoanthranilic acid, while conjugation/glucuronidation also occurs.

Elimination

Ambroxol and its metabolites are eliminated predominantly through metabolic pathways followed by urinary excretion.

The terminal elimination half-life is approximately 10 hours, although reported values may vary according to the formulation and study conditions.

Renal and hepatic impairment

Because ambroxol undergoes hepatic metabolism and its metabolites are eliminated renally, clinically significant renal or hepatic impairment warrants increased caution, particularly when treatment is prolonged. Product-specific dose-adjustment recommendations should be followed where applicable.

11. Administration

General principles

Oral formulations should be administered according to the strength and formulation actually prescribed.

Adequate fluid intake is generally useful during mucolytic treatment because hydration can facilitate mucus clearance.

A. Ambroxol 30 mg tablets

The historical GSK leaflet states:

Adults:
30 mg three times daily.

For longer-term treatment, the historical leaflet states that the dose may be reduced to twice daily.

The tablets were instructed to be taken after meals with liquid.

B. Ambroxol SR 75 mg capsules

The historical GSK leaflet states:

Adults:
75 mg once daily, either in the morning or evening after a meal.

The SR capsule should be:

  • swallowed whole;
  • not opened;
  • not chewed;
  • taken with an adequate amount of liquid.

The presence of an inactive/empty carrier material in the stool may occur with some modified-release capsule systems and does not necessarily indicate treatment failure, because the active ingredient may already have been released.

The historical leaflet states that the SR capsules are not suitable for children.

C. Ambroxol 15 mg/5 mL syrup

The historical GSK leaflet states:

Adults and children >12 years:
10 mL three times daily for the first 2–3 days, then 5 mL three times daily.

Children 5–12 years:
5 mL two to three times daily.

Children 2–5 years:
2.5 mL three times daily.

Children under 2 years:
2.5 mL twice daily in the historical leaflet.

The leaflet states that the above regimen was intended for acute respiratory disease and initial treatment of chronic conditions, with treatment of longer duration potentially using a reduced dose.

D. Ambroxol 7.5 mg/mL oral drops

The historical GSK leaflet states:

Adults:
4 mL three times daily initially; in long-term treatment, 2 mL three times daily.

Children >5 years:
2 mL (stated as approximately 50 drops) two to three times daily.

Children 2–5 years:
1 mL (stated as approximately 25 drops) three times daily.

Children <2 years:
1 mL (stated as approximately 25 drops) twice daily.

The drops were stated to be capable of dilution with tea, fruit juice, milk, or water and administered with meals.

Important pediatric qualification

The pediatric doses above are reproduced from the historical GSK leaflet supplied by you, because you specifically requested that the original information be retained.

They should not automatically be treated as the universally current pediatric dosing standard for every ambroxol product. Pediatric recommendations differ among countries and formulations, and very young children require particular caution because ineffective clearance of increased/liquefied secretions may theoretically contribute to secretion retention. The current package leaflet for the Egyptian product should therefore be checked before prescribing to infants or very young children.

13. Contraindications

The principal contraindication is:

Known hypersensitivity to ambroxol hydrochloride or any component of the formulation.

The historical leaflet states:

“There are no known contraindications.”

That wording is too broad by current pharmacovigilance standards. Hypersensitivity is a recognized contraindication/avoidance condition, and formulation-specific excipient hypersensitivity must also be considered.

For example, some tablet formulations may contain lactose, while liquid preparations may contain sorbitol and/or sucrose; clinically relevant excipient restrictions depend on the actual product. The historical GSK composition should therefore not be used to infer the current excipient profile without checking the current pack insert.


14. Warnings & Precautions

14.1 Severe allergic reactions

Rare but potentially serious hypersensitivity reactions have been reported, including:

  • Angioedema
  • Anaphylaxis
  • Anaphylactic shock
  • Urticaria
  • Pruritus
  • Other hypersensitivity reactions

14.2 Severe cutaneous adverse reactions

This is one of the most important updates missing from the historical leaflet.

Severe cutaneous adverse reactions associated with ambroxol include:

  • Erythema multiforme
  • Stevens–Johnson syndrome
  • Toxic epidermal necrolysis
  • Acute generalized exanthematous pustulosis

The overall risk is considered low, and frequencies cannot reliably be estimated from available data. Patients should discontinue ambroxol immediately and seek medical assessment if a progressive rash, blistering, skin detachment, or mucosal involvement develops.

14.3 Gastric ulceration

Caution is reasonable in patients with a history of significant gastric ulceration or severe upper-GI disease, particularly where dyspeptic symptoms occur.

14.4 Renal impairment

Patients with significant renal impairment should be treated cautiously, particularly during prolonged therapy, because metabolites may accumulate.

14.5 Hepatic impairment

Caution is appropriate in clinically significant hepatic impairment because ambroxol is extensively metabolized in the liver.

14.6 Asthma and severe respiratory disease

Ambroxol should not be used as a replacement for:

  • bronchodilators;
  • inhaled corticosteroids;
  • antibiotics when a bacterial infection genuinely requires them;
  • other established disease-specific treatment.

Patients with severe uncontrolled asthma, suspected pneumonia, significant dyspnea, hemoptysis, high fever, or substantial clinical deterioration require medical evaluation rather than symptomatic mucolytic treatment alone. A patient-information source specifically advises medical review when pneumonia or another significant lung infection is suspected.

14.7 Children

Pediatric dosing must be formulation-specific.

The historical GSK leaflet contains doses for children younger than 2 years, but modern prescribing should follow the current local product information, particularly in infants.

14.8 Driving and machinery

Ambroxol is not generally associated with clinically important sedation or impairment of driving ability, although individual adverse reactions should be considered.


15. Drug Interactions

Pharmacokinetic interactions

No major clinically significant interaction profile has been established for ambroxol at conventional therapeutic doses.

Antibiotics

Ambroxol may be co-administered with antibiotics when clinically indicated.

Some pharmacological studies and product information indicate that ambroxol can increase the concentrations/penetration of certain antibiotics into bronchopulmonary secretions, including agents such as amoxicillin, cefuroxime, doxycycline and erythromycin. This is not generally regarded as a harmful drug interaction; it has potentially been considered a complementary pharmacodynamic feature.

Corticosteroids, bronchodilators, diuretics and cardiac glycosides

The historical GSK leaflet mentions these medicines among drugs that can be used with ambroxol.

This statement should not be interpreted as evidence that ambroxol has important interactions with all of these classes. The historical wording is better understood as indicating that ambroxol can be used as part of conventional respiratory treatment.

Antitussives

This is clinically more important.

Combining a mucolytic with a strong cough suppressant can theoretically produce retention of liquefied respiratory secretions, because ambroxol makes mucus easier to mobilize while cough suppression reduces the mechanism by which the mucus is expelled.

Therefore, routine combination with centrally acting antitussives should be avoided unless there is a clear clinical rationale and appropriate medical supervision.


16. Side Effects

Ambroxol is generally well tolerated.

Gastrointestinal adverse effects

These may include:

  • Nausea
  • Vomiting
  • Dyspepsia/indigestion
  • Diarrhea
  • Abdominal discomfort or pain
  • Heartburn
  • Bloating

Oral/pharyngeal effects

Possible effects include:

  • Dry mouth
  • Dry throat
  • Oral or pharyngeal hypoaesthesia

Taste disturbances

Dysgeusia/altered taste has been reported.

Allergic/hypersensitivity reactions

Rare reactions include:

  • Rash
  • Urticaria

Frequency unknown:

  • Angioedema
  • Pruritus
  • Anaphylactic reactions
  • Anaphylactic shock

Severe skin reactions

Frequency is unknown, but potentially severe reactions include:

  • Erythema multiforme
  • Stevens–Johnson syndrome
  • Toxic epidermal necrolysis
  • Acute generalized exanthematous pustulosis

These are rare but clinically important.


17. Use in Special Populations

Pregnancy

Available nonclinical data have not demonstrated direct or indirect reproductive toxicity, and clinical experience after the 28th week has not identified evidence of fetal harm. However, adequate controlled human pregnancy data are limited.

Current product information from several regulatory sources therefore advises the usual precautions during pregnancy and specifically discourages use during the first trimester unless clinically justified.

Therefore:

  • Avoid unnecessary use during the first trimester.
  • During later pregnancy, use only when the expected benefit justifies exposure.
  • Treatment should be guided by the current local product information and the treating clinician.

Breastfeeding

Ambroxol passes into breast milk in animal studies. Human exposure data are limited.

Several product information sources therefore state that use during breastfeeding is not recommended or should occur only after careful risk–benefit evaluation.

The historical GSK leaflet similarly states that safety during lactation had not been established.

Pediatric patients

Formulation and country-specific dosing must be followed carefully.

In particular, dosing in infants and children younger than 2 years should not be extrapolated from adult dosing or from another ambroxol formulation.

Older adults

No routine age-based adjustment is generally required solely because of age, but renal and hepatic function and concomitant medications should be considered.

Renal impairment

Use with caution in significant renal impairment, particularly with prolonged treatment.

Hepatic impairment

Use with caution in significant hepatic impairment, particularly when treatment is prolonged.

19.2 Clinical role

Ambroxol is primarily a symptomatic mucus-clearance drug.

It can be useful when the clinical problem is thick or difficult-to-expectorate respiratory mucus. Its role is considerably less compelling when the patient has an uncomplicated dry cough without problematic secretions.

It should not be viewed as a treatment for the cause of every cough.

19.3 Important distinction from bronchodilators

Ambroxol is not a bronchodilator.

It does not replace:

  • salbutamol or other β2-agonists;
  • antimuscarinic bronchodilators;
  • inhaled corticosteroids;
  • systemic corticosteroids when otherwise indicated.

Its purpose is primarily to facilitate secretion clearance.

19.4 Important distinction from antibiotics

Ambroxol does not kill bacteria.

The presence of yellow or green sputum alone does not establish a need for an antibiotic, and the addition of an antibiotic should be based on the clinical diagnosis.

20. Frequently Asked Questions (FAQ)

1. Is Ambroxol an antibiotic?

No. Ambroxol is a mucolytic/secretolytic drug. It does not have antibacterial, antiviral, or antifungal activity.

2. Does Ambroxol stop cough?

Not directly.

It mainly makes abnormal respiratory mucus easier to mobilize and expectorate. Consequently, cough may become more productive and may improve as mucus clearance improves.

3. Is Ambroxol suitable for a dry cough?

Its benefit is generally more relevant when thick or difficult-to-clear mucus is present. It is not primarily a treatment for a purely dry cough.

4. Can Ambroxol be taken with an antibiotic?

Yes, ambroxol can generally be co-administered with appropriately selected antibiotics when an antibiotic is clinically indicated. Some data suggest increased antibiotic concentrations in bronchopulmonary secretions.

5. Can Ambroxol be taken with a cough suppressant?

This combination should not be used routinely without medical advice because suppression of the cough reflex may impair clearance of mucus that has been liquefied by the mucolytic.

6. Can Ambroxol be used during pregnancy?

It should be used cautiously during pregnancy. In particular, available product information generally advises avoiding use during the first trimester unless clearly justified.

7. Can Ambroxol be used while breastfeeding?

Ambroxol is excreted into breast milk in animal studies, and several product information sources do not recommend routine use during breastfeeding. A risk–benefit assessment should be made by the clinician.

8. Is Ambroxol safe for children?

Ambroxol has pediatric formulations, but the dose is formulation- and age-dependent. The historical Egyptian GSK leaflet contains doses for young children, including children under 2 years; however, current product-specific labeling should be checked before treatment, particularly in infants.

9. Can Ambroxol cause a serious allergy?

Yes, although the risk is low.

Rare hypersensitivity reactions and severe allergic reactions, including angioedema and anaphylaxis, have been reported.

10. Can Ambroxol cause Stevens–Johnson syndrome?

It has been reported rarely as part of the group of severe cutaneous adverse reactions associated with ambroxol.

A rapidly progressive rash, blistering, skin detachment, or involvement of the mouth, eyes, nose or genital mucosa requires immediate discontinuation and urgent medical assessment.

11. Does Ambroxol cause drowsiness?

It is not generally considered a sedating drug, and clinically significant impairment of driving ability is not expected in most patients.

12. Can Ambroxol be used in asthma?

It may be used as an adjunct where abnormal secretions are present, but it does not treat airway inflammation or bronchospasm and must never replace standard asthma therapy.

13. Can the 7.5 mg/mL drops be dosed like the 15 mg/5 mL syrup?

No.

They are different concentrations:

  • 7.5 mg/mL = 37.5 mg/5 mL
  • 15 mg/5 mL = 3 mg/mL

Therefore, the same volume does not contain the same amount of ambroxol.

14. Should the 75-mg SR capsule be opened or chewed?

No. The historical product instructions specify swallowing the sustained-release capsule whole with sufficient liquid.

15. Is Ambroxol safe for long-term use?

It is generally well tolerated, and some product information allows prolonged use in chronic respiratory disease. Nevertheless, persistent long-term use should have a clear clinical indication and should not delay assessment of an unexplained chronic cough.
